White House to Lift Ban on Deep-Water Drilling The Obama administration plans to announce on Tuesday that it is lifting the moratorium on deep-water oil drilling, after putting in place new rules intended to tighten safety. President Obama imposed the moratorium after the blowout of a BP well in the Gulf of Mexico on April 20 led to the largest offshore oil spill in American history. But the White House has come under intense pressure from the industry and from regional officials and businesses that have complained about the economic impact. "The process is coming to its natural end," Robert Gibbs, the White House press secretary, told reporters on Tuesday morning. "I believe the process will wrap up very soon." The Interior Department later sent reporters an e-mail announcing that it would hold a telephone news conference at 1 p.m. to discuss the resumption of deep-water drilling.
